Key learning outcomes
|
The study program is focused to study of modern experimental biology. Students will obtain basic information about biological, biochemical and biophysical processes at the molecular as well as cell level in plants, about their interconnectedness, connection with plant structure and about their functional importance in the frame of plant organism. The study is focused on recent knowledge concerning plant physiology, and on the possibilities of their applications, on the new approaches in gene cloning, DNA technologies, on the genetic manipulation at the molecular level in plants. The study is aimed also on the submicroscopic and biophysical methods, on immunochemical and immune-biological procedures making certain cellular structures visible, on the proteomics as well as on the agricultural and biotechnological aspects of plant biology. The study program experimental biology of plants deals with study of plant anatomy and their live processes. Basic life processes - photosynthesis, photomorphogenesis, respiration, water regime, mineral nutrition, transport of substances and energy in plant. Growth and development are study at the plant level as well as at the veles of organs, tissues, cells as well as subcellular structures, with regard to environmental factors, including stress factors. Interpretation of knowledge leads up mainly to cognizance of plants as the functional, internally coordinated unit living in two-way dynamic interaction with environment. The study goals are guaranteed by the Laboratory of growth regulators. A number of courses is guaranteed by other departments not only from Faculty of Science (department of biophysics, department of biological biology and genetics, department of botany, department of biochemistry). During the study, emphasis will be placed on the development of creative skills of students, their necessary language skills and on abilities of adequate presentation of results of their own experimental work. The graduation of master study completed by the master thesis and passing the state exam enables passage to doctoral programs at faculties of science and agriculture.
